Program Analysis

At $29,605/yr, English Language and Literature, General graduates from Ohio State University-Mansfield Campus land near the $30,427 national average — neither a standout nor a red flag.

With a 13.5x return on in-state tuition over ten years, the financial case for this program is compelling by virtually any measure.

The 7% difference between AI scenarios reflects partial automation exposure. Some English Language and Literature, General career paths face displacement, but others in the field are more insulated.

At $20,000 against $29,605/yr in earnings, the debt burden is moderate. Most graduates should manage repayment without extended financial strain.

A #173 ranking among 493 English Language and Literature, General programs places Ohio State University-Mansfield Campus in the middle-to-upper range. Solid, not exceptional.

The $29,605-to-$45,720 earnings arc over five years reflects a 54% gain — well above average career growth for recent graduates.
